[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Sight needs to be ported to insighttoolkit5 [Fwd: sight is marked for autoremoval from testing]



I confirm I managed to reproduce the FTBFS before by updating my pbuilder image.

Hoping that nothing else is updated up to the time you read this email, this should be fixed thanks to a new patch. :)

Cheers,


Dr. Flavien BRIDAULT
Director of Software Development
IRCAD France & IRCAD Africa

flavien.bridault@ircad.fr
Tél. : +33 (0)3 88 119 201
  IRCAD
                  France
http://www.ircad.fr/
http://www.ircad.africa/


Suivez l'IRCAD sur  Facebook
 

IRCAD France
Hôpitaux Universitaires - 1, place de l'Hôpital - 67091 Strasbourg Cedex - FRANCE
Le 25/01/2022 à 08:28, Flavien Bridault a écrit :

Ok I think I understand the problem, vtk was updated in between (last Friday). I still have vtk 9.0 and you guys have 9.1. :(

One more patch to go ! ^^

I'll update my pbuilder image and fix this today.

Sorry for that. :/


Dr. Flavien BRIDAULT
Director of Software Development
IRCAD France & IRCAD Africa

flavien.bridault@ircad.fr
Tél. : +33 (0)3 88 119 201
  IRCAD France
http://www.ircad.fr/
http://www.ircad.africa/


Suivez l'IRCAD sur  Facebook
 

IRCAD France
Hôpitaux Universitaires - 1, place de l'Hôpital - 67091 Strasbourg Cedex - FRANCE
Le 24/01/2022 à 18:49, Nilesh Patra a écrit :
On 1/24/22 10:39 PM, Andreas Tille wrote:
Am Mon, Jan 24, 2022 at 05:53:13PM +0100 schrieb Flavien Bridault:
Well this is weird, I also built with pbuilder with sid (chroot updated last
friday). Is it maybe testing on your side?

Its definitely not testing since I never use a testing chroot for my
pbuilder.  May be somebody else can check?

I can reproduce the same error. Pasted it below.

Regards,
Nilesh


[ 68%] Building CXX object libs/io/vtk/CMakeFiles/io_vtk.dir/vtk.cpp.o
cd /<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/libs/io/vtk && /usr/bin/c++ -DBOOST_ALL_DYN_LINK -DBOOST_ALL_NO_LIB -DBOOST_ATOMIC_DYN_LINK -DBOOST_CHRONO_DYN_LINK -DBOOST_DATE_TIME_DYN_LINK -DBOOST_FILESYSTEM_DYN_LINK -DBOOST_IOSTREAMS_DYN_LINK -DBOOST_LOG_DYN_LINK -DBOOST_LOG_SETUP_DYN_LINK -DBOOST_REGEX_DYN_LINK -DBOOST_SPIRIT_USE_PHOENIX_V3 -DBOOST_THREAD_DONT_PROVIDE_DEPRECATED_FEATURES_SINCE_V3_0_0 -DBOOST_THREAD_DYN_LINK -DBOOST_THREAD_PROVIDES_FUTURE -DBOOST_THREAD_VERSION=2 -DIO_VTK_EXPORTS -Dio_vtk_EXPORTS -Dkiss_fft_scalar=double -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/libs/io/vtk/include -I/<<PKGBUILDDIR>>/libs -I/<<PKGBUILDDIR>>/libs/core -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/libs/core/pch/pchData/include/pchData -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/libs/core/core/include -I/usr/include/libxml2 -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/libs/core/data/include -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/libs/io/base/include -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/libs/core/service/include -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/libs/core/activity/include -I/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u/libs/geometry/data/include -isystem /usr/include/vtk-9.1 -isystem /usr/include/freetype2 -isystem /usr/include/jsoncpp -isystem /usr/lib -g -O2 -ffile-prefix-map=/<<PKGBUILDDIR>>=. -fstack-protector-strong -Wformat -Werror=format-security -Wdate-time -D_FORTIFY_SOURCE=2 -O3 -DNDEBUG -fPIC -fvisibility=hidden -fvisibility-inlines-hidden -march=sandybridge -mtune=generic -mfpmath=sse -fvisibility=hidden -fvisibility-inlines-hidden -Wall -Wextra -Wconversion -Wno-unused-parameter -Wno-ignored-qualifiers -Werror -Wno-error=deprecated-declarations -std=gnu++17 -include "pch.hpp"  -Winvalid-pch -MD -MT libs/io/vtk/CMakeFiles/io_vtk.dir/vtk.cpp.o -MF CMakeFiles/io_vtk.dir/vtk.cpp.o.d -o CMakeFiles/io_vtk.dir/vtk.cpp.o -c /<<PKGBUILDDIR>>/libs/io/vtk/vtk.cpp
/<<PKGBUILDDIR>>/libs/io/vtk/vtk.cpp:138:6: error: ‘VTK___INT64’ was not declared in this scope; did you mean ‘VTK_INT’?
  138 |     {VTK___INT64, core::tools::Type::create("int64")},
      |      ^~~~~~~~~~~
      |      VTK_INT
/<<PKGBUILDDIR>>/libs/io/vtk/vtk.cpp:139:6: error: ‘VTK_UNSIGNED___INT64’ was not declared in this scope; did you mean ‘VTK_UNSIGNED_INT’?
  139 |     {VTK_UNSIGNED___INT64, core::tools::Type::create("uint64")},
      |      ^~~~~~~~~~~~~~~~~~~~
      |      VTK_UNSIGNED_INT
/<<PKGBUILDDIR>>/libs/io/vtk/vtk.cpp:154:1: error: could not convert ‘{{15, sight::core::tools::Type::create(std::string)()}, {2, sight::core::tools::Type::create(std::string)()}, {3, sight::core::tools::Type::create(std::string)()}, {4, sight::core::tools::Type::create(std::string)()}, {5, sight::core::tools::Type::create(std::string)()}, {6, sight::core::tools::Type::create(std::string)()}, {7, sight::core::tools::Type::create(std::string)()}, {10, sight::core::tools::Type::create(std::string)()}, {11, sight::core::tools::Type::create(std::string)()}, {<_expression_ error>, sight::core::tools::Type::create(std::string)()}, {<_expression_ error>, sight::core::tools::Type::create(std::string)()}, {16, sight::core::tools::Type::create(std::string)()}, {17, sight::core::tools::Type::create(std::string)()}, {8, sight::core::tools::Type::create(std::string)()}, {9, sight::core::tools::Type::create(std::string)()}}’ from ‘<brace-enclosed initializer list>’ to ‘const VtkTofwToolsMap’ {aka ‘const std::map<int, sight::core::tools::Type>’}
  154 | };
      | ^
      | |
      | <brace-enclosed initializer list>
make[3]: *** [libs/io/vtk/CMakeFiles/io_vtk.dir/build.make:425: libs/io/vtk/CMakeFiles/io_vtk.dir/vtk.cpp.o] Error 1
make[3]: Leaving directory '/<<PKGBUILDDIR>>/obj-x86_64-linux-gnu'
make[2]: *** [CMakeFiles/Makefile2:8744: libs/io/vtk/CMakeFiles/io_vtk.dir/all] Error 2
make[2]: *** Waiting for unfinished jobs....


Attachment: OpenPGP_signature
Description: OpenPGP digital signature


Reply to: